Shrinkage Testimators and their Applications for the Reciprocal of Shape Parameter of Pareto Distribution

 

B.N. Pandey, A.K. Srivastava, and H.O. Tiwari  (2008). Shrinkage Testimators and their Applications for the Reciprocal of Shape Parameter of Pareto Distribution. Journal of Statistical Research, Vol. 42, No. 1, pp.  45-58.

 

Abstract

In this paper, the estimation for the reciprocal of the shape parameter of the Pareto distribution $ (1/a) $ has been considered. If $ (1/a_0) $ be the prior guess value of $ (1/a) $ then shrunken estimator for $ (1/a) $ has been proposed and its properties have been studied. For socio-economic data n is usually large, the normal approximation to test statistics can be applied (see Rahman et al. (1997)) which gives equal tail areas on either side of uniformly most powerful unbiased test. By taking normal approximations to test statistics a shrunken testimator and preliminary testimator for $ (1/a) $ have been proposed and its properties are discussed.
